Here’s a preview of what we’re planting this month in Central Texas:
🥕 Vegetables
- Cucumbers (heat-tolerant varieties)
- Squash & Zucchini
- Okra
- Beans (bush or pole varieties)
🌿 Herbs
- Basil (multiple varieties)
- Dill
- Parsley
- Mexican Mint Marigold (Texas-friendly herb alternative to tarragon)
🌸Flowers
- Zinnias (fast-growing, pollinator favorite)
- Cosmos
- Sunflowers
- Gomphrena (heat and drought tolerant)

Spinach Malabar Green is a robust climbing leafy vegetable known for its tender, glossy leaves and rich nutritional profile. Ideal for warm climates, it thrives in well-drained soil with ample sunlight. This variety offers a unique, slightly tangy flavor, making it a versatile addition to salads, stir-fries, and smoothies. Its vigorous growth habit and heat tolerance provide a reliable harvest throughout the growing season, perfect for gardeners seeking both aesthetic appeal and culinary value.
